YOKOGAWA A1BA4D-05 Terminal Board for Analog I/O

1. Product Description

The YOKOGAWA A1BA4D-05 is a DIN rail-mounted terminal board designed for analog signal connectivity in Yokogawa’s distributed control systems (DCS) and field input/output (FIO) platforms. Engineered for industrial automation, the A1BA4D-05 supports single and dual-redundant configurations, offering 16-channel ×1 or 8-channel ×1 signal termination for seamless integration with Yokogawa’s I/O modules (e.g., Centum CS/VP, ProSafe-RS). Its pressure clamp terminals enable secure connections to field devices (sensors, transmitters) via direct wiring, KS cable adapters, or customer-furnished MIL connectors. The module features a compact design (263 × 138 × 88 mm) and lightweight construction (0.3 kg), ensuring easy installation in space-constrained environments. With no explosion protection (suffix -05), it is ideal for non-hazardous zones, providing reliable signal routing for process control, data acquisition, and monitoring applications.

2. Product Parameters

Parameter Specification
Model A1BA4D-05
Brand YOKOGAWA
Product Type Analog Terminal Board (FIO System)
Configuration Single/dual-redundant; 16-channel ×1 or 8-channel ×1
Mounting Type DIN rail (35 mm)
Signal Connections Pressure clamp terminals; KS cable adapter; MIL connector (customer-furnished)
Weight 0.3 kg (shipping weight: 1.5 kg)
Dimensions (W×H×D) 263 mm × 138 mm × 88 mm
Suffix Code -05 (basic type, no explosion protection)
Compatibility Yokogawa DCS/FIO systems (Centum CS/VP, ProSafe-RS)
Environment Operating: -10°C to +60°C; Storage: -20°C to +70°C (non-condensing)

6. Selection Recommendations

  • Channel Requirements: Choose 16-channel ×1 (high-density) or 8-channel ×1 (sparse) based on system I/O needs.
  • Environment: Suitable for non-hazardous zones (no explosion protection); use alternative models (e.g., A1BA4D-XX with explosion protection) for hazardous areas.
  • Mounting Space: Ensure DIN rail availability (35 mm) and panel dimensions (263 × 138 mm) fit the enclosure.
  • Redundancy Needs: Opt for dual-redundant configuration (with compatible I/O modules) for critical processes.

7. Precautions

  • Installation: Torque terminals to 0.5–0.8 N·m to prevent loose connections; follow Yokogawa’s wiring diagrams.
  • Signal Integrity: Use shielded cables for analog signals to minimize interference; avoid mixing power and signal wiring.
  • Maintenance: Inspect terminals annually for corrosion or looseness; replace worn terminals promptly.
  • Compatibility: Verify compatibility with Yokogawa I/O modules (e.g., AAD11, AAM11) before deployment.
